Actually there are 5 different menues in Skype Electron.
All the menues access with alt key.
Alt+e for edit menue.
Alt+f for file menue.
Alt+h for help menue.
Alt+t for tool menue.
And alt+v for view menue respectively.
For details, go to those menues and discover how much those menues are accessible.

The Skype support page lags these hotkeys for Skype 8:
ALT plus F.
for a menu contains some features or options
ALT plus E
For the edit menu.
ALT plus T
for the tools menu.
ALT plus H
For the help menu.
